Devil Got My Woman
Skip James
Released:
Jan 1968
Label:
Vanguard
Recorded in 1966, Devil Got My Woman is a collection of songs James had been playing since the '30s. He was big influence on many early blues artists, including Robert Johnson, and his open-tuned guitar playing and eerie falsetto make for the sort of Delta blues that conjures up images of the devil traveling on empty roads in search of souls to devour. Creepy stuff.
